dropshadow 有四个参数,分别是阴影x 轴偏移、阴影y 轴偏移、阴影颜色、最后一个positive 属性则决定是否只为非透明像素建立可见的投影,默认值为true ,即只为非透明像素建立阴影,若为false ,则也为透明像素建立投影。
不过,也许你也已经猜到了,杯具的IE 是不支持CSS 阴影(所以IE 版本都不支持text-shadow IE8 及以下版本不支持box-shadow ),因此针对IE ,如果需要达到以上的同样效果,就需要使用IE 私有滤镜shadow 或dropshadow 。该属性是一个用逗号分隔阴影的列表,每个阴影由2-4 个长度值、一个可选的颜色值和一个可选的inset 关键字来规定。
1、css3手册
从内外两个div块inner、outer的对比来看,所有支持box-shadow的主流浏览器都表现为:内层阴影撑破外层容器将整个阴影效果呈现出来。网页设计中常常要用到阴影的效果,通过阴影可以比较容易突出一个元素,在没有CSS3的时候,一般都用图片做阴影效果,而现在通过使用CSS3的text-shadow和box-shadow这两个属性就可以分别设置文字和容器的阴影。
2、迟夙生简介
box-shadow-6一个元素使用了多个阴影,多个阴影之间用逗号分隔。将只显示红色的阴影效果,因为红色阴影层在上面,模糊半径大,将后面的黑色阴影完全遮挡。而且阴影不影响页面的任何布局,这一点可以通过查看firebug下的layout图得以证实。
3、初三升高中最低分多少
值得注意的是,在多重阴影中,阴影的顺序在不同版本的浏览器中表现不一定相同,由于在CSS2.0 中,代码中最先定义的阴影会显示在最下面,而在CSS3 中,最先定义的阴影则显示在最上面。另外,text-shadow 也支持多重阴影,例如,要为一个文字同时设置三重阴影,可以这样编写代码:该属性是由逗号分隔的阴影列表,每个阴影由2-4 个长度值、可选的颜色值以及可选的inset 关键词来规定。
4、css3动画效果
注意:出于方便,后文的css属性有的地方只写了box-shadow属性,没有写-moz-和-webkit-前缀的形式,在使用中不要忘记加上。shadow 滤镜有三个参数,分别是阴影颜色、阴影偏移角度和阴影长度,其中阴影偏移角度需要通过计算才能获得,在例子中是135度。以上两个滤镜也支持多重阴影,开发者可以按如下方式编写,但实际效果会远差于text-shadow 。
5、css3阴影兼容
当给同一个元素使用多个阴影属性时,需要注意它的顺序,最先写的阴影将显示在最顶层,如。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 80448874@qq.com 举报,一经查实,本站将立刻删除。如若转载,请注明出处:http://www.pglvshi.com/pgjn/2828.html